AI Summary
-
Expands forfeiture of volunteer firefighter service award benefits beyond arson convictions to include any felony committed against a volunteer fire department, volunteer fire company, fire district, or fire protection district
-
Convicted participants lose eligibility for all past and future benefits under the service award program
-
Amends section 217 of the general municipal law, building on existing provisions added in 1995
-
Takes effect immediately upon enactment
Legislative Description
Requires the forfeiture of benefits to be paid pursuant to a service awards program to volunteer firefighters who have been convicted of felonies committed against a volunteer fire department, volunteer fire company, fire district, or fire protection district.
